Free Safety Class for New Boat or Kayaks Owners
Anyone who became the proud owner of a new boat over the holiday season is encouraged to attend one of the Arizona Game and Fish Department’s (AZGFD) free safety education courses. In addition to providing an overview of the basic skills required to safely operate a boat or personal watercraft, the courses also cover trailering, navigational rules, buoys, anchoring, legal requirements, watersports and boating emergencies.

Best in Class Awarded to Berkley with FireLine Ultra 8
The new thermally fused BERKLEY® FireLine® Ultra 8 hooked a top award at the 2017 ICAST New Product Showcase "Best in Show" awards in Orlando, Florida, receiving Best in Category for New Fishing Line Products. The toughest FireLine on the market, anglers will be able to tighten the drag without worrying about the line breaking. This reassurance will help anglers of all levels build the confidence to cast into structure where the bigger fish like to hide.
